一种内窥镜用先端帽
By designing a structure in the endoscope tip cap that corresponds to the CMOS and LED slots, combined with bevels and guide grooves, the problem of inconvenient installation and replacement of CMOS and LED modules is solved, enabling rapid maintenance and improving the flexibility and reliability of the endoscope.

Claims
1. An endoscope tip cap characterized by: Includes a tip (1), one end of which is fixedly connected to a connecting part (2). The tip (1) has a CMOS card slot (3) and an LED card slot (4) inside. There are two sets of LED card slots (4) that correspond to each other. The two sets of LED card slots (4) are distributed on both sides of one end of the CMOS card slot (3) and are perpendicular to each other. The two sets of LED card slots (4) are connected to the inside of the CMOS card slot (3).
2. The cap according to claim 1, characterized by: The tip (1) has an inclined surface (5) inside, which is located on one side of the COMS card slot (3). The tip (1) also has a guide groove (6) inside, which is located at the top of the inclined surface (5) and at the end away from the LED card slot (4).
3. The cap according to claim 2, characterized by: The connecting part (2) has engagement grooves (7) on both sides, and the two sets of engagement grooves (7) correspond to each other. Both sets of engagement grooves (7) are rounded rectangles.
4. The cap according to claim 3, characterized by: One end of the connecting part (2) is provided with an installation groove (8), and the inside of the tip (1) is provided with an inner groove (9). The installation groove (8) communicates with the inside of the inner groove (9), and the diameter of the installation groove (8) is larger than that of the inner groove (9).
5. The cap according to claim 4, characterized by: The bottom of the tip (1) is arc-shaped (10).
